Byte
public final class Byte
extends Number
implements Comparable<Byte>
java.lang.Object | ||
↳ | java.lang.Number | |
↳ | java.lang.Byte |
The Byte
class wraps a value of primitive type byte
in an object. An object of type Byte
contains a single field whose type is byte
.
In addition, this class provides several methods for converting a byte
to a String
and a String
to a byte
, as well as other constants and methods useful when dealing with a byte
.

Constants
BYTES
public static final int BYTES
The number of bytes used to represent a byte
value in two's complement binary form.
Constant Value: 1 (0x00000001)
MAX_VALUE
public static final byte MAX_VALUE
A constant holding the maximum value a byte
can have, 27-1.
Constant Value: 127 (0x0000007f)
MIN_VALUE
public static final byte MIN_VALUE
A constant holding the minimum value a byte
can have, -27.
Constant Value: -128 (0xffffff80)
SIZE
public static final int SIZE
The number of bits used to represent a byte
value in two's complement binary form.
Constant Value: 8 (0x00000008)

Public constructors
Byte
public Byte (byte value)
This constructor is deprecated.
It is rarely appropriate to use this constructor. The static factory valueOf(byte)
is generally a better choice, as it is likely to yield significantly better space and time performance.
Constructs a newly allocated Byte
object that represents the specified byte
value.
Parameters | |
---|---|
value | byte : the value to be represented by the Byte . |
Byte
public Byte (String s)
This constructor is deprecated.
It is rarely appropriate to use this constructor. Use parseByte(java.lang.String)
to convert a string to a byte
primitive, or use valueOf(java.lang.String)
to convert a string to a Byte
object.
Constructs a newly allocated Byte
object that represents the byte
value indicated by the String
parameter. The string is converted to a byte
value in exactly the manner used by the parseByte
method for radix 10.
Parameters | |
---|---|
s | String : the String to be converted to a Byte |
Throws | |
---|---|
NumberFormatException | if the String does not contain a parsable byte . |

decode
public static Byte decode (String nm)
Decodes a String
into a Byte
. Accepts decimal, hexadecimal, and octal numbers given by the following grammar:
DecimalNumeral, HexDigits, and OctalDigits are as defined in section {@jls 3.10.1} of The Java Language Specification, except that underscores are not accepted between digits.
- DecodableString:
- Signopt DecimalNumeral
- Signopt
0x
HexDigits- Signopt
0X
HexDigits- Signopt
#
HexDigits- Signopt
0
OctalDigits- Sign:
-
+
The sequence of characters following an optional sign and/or radix specifier ("0x
", "0X
", "#
", or leading zero) is parsed as by the Byte.parseByte
method with the indicated radix (10, 16, or 8). This sequence of characters must represent a positive value or a NumberFormatException
will be thrown. The result is negated if first character of the specified String
is the minus sign. No whitespace characters are permitted in the String
.
Parameters | |
---|---|
nm | String : the String to decode. |
Returns | |
---|---|
Byte | a Byte object holding the byte value represented by nm |
Throws | |
---|---|
NumberFormatException | if the String does not contain a parsable byte . |

parseByte
public static byte parseByte (String s)
Parses the string argument as a signed decimal byte
. The characters in the string must all be decimal digits, except that the first character may be an ASCII minus sign '-'
('\u002D'
) to indicate a negative value or an ASCII plus sign '+'
('\u002B'
) to indicate a positive value. The resulting byte
value is returned, exactly as if the argument and the radix 10 were given as arguments to the parseByte(java.lang.String, int)
method.
Parameters | |
---|---|
s | String : a String containing the byte representation to be parsed |
Returns | |
---|---|
byte | the byte value represented by the argument in decimal |
Throws | |
---|---|
NumberFormatException | if the string does not contain a parsable byte . |
parseByte
public static byte parseByte (String s, int radix)
Parses the string argument as a signed byte
in the radix specified by the second argument. The characters in the string must all be digits, of the specified radix (as determined by whether Character.digit(char, int)
returns a nonnegative value) except that the first character may be an ASCII minus sign '-'
('\u002D'
) to indicate a negative value or an ASCII plus sign '+'
('\u002B'
) to indicate a positive value. The resulting byte
value is returned.
An exception of type NumberFormatException
is thrown if any of the following situations occurs:
- The first argument is
null
or is a string of length zero. - The radix is either smaller than
Character.MIN_RADIX
or larger thanCharacter.MAX_RADIX
. - Any character of the string is not a digit of the specified radix, except that the first character may be a minus sign
'-'
('\u002D'
) or plus sign'+'
('\u002B'
) provided that the string is longer than length 1. - The value represented by the string is not a value of type
byte
.
Parameters | |
---|---|
s | String : the String containing the byte representation to be parsed |
radix | int : the radix to be used while parsing s |
Returns | |
---|---|
byte | the byte value represented by the string argument in the specified radix |
Throws | |
---|---|
NumberFormatException | If the string does not contain a parsable byte . |

toUnsignedInt
public static int toUnsignedInt (byte x)
Converts the argument to an int
by an unsigned conversion. In an unsigned conversion to an int
, the high-order 24 bits of the int
are zero and the low-order 8 bits are equal to the bits of the byte
argument. Consequently, zero and positive byte
values are mapped to a numerically equal int
value and negative byte
values are mapped to an int
value equal to the input plus 28.
Parameters | |
---|---|
x | byte : the value to convert to an unsigned int |
Returns | |
---|---|
int | the argument converted to int by an unsigned conversion |
toUnsignedLong
public static long toUnsignedLong (byte x)
Converts the argument to a long
by an unsigned conversion. In an unsigned conversion to a long
, the high-order 56 bits of the long
are zero and the low-order 8 bits are equal to the bits of the byte
argument. Consequently, zero and positive byte
values are mapped to a numerically equal long
value and negative byte
values are mapped to a long
value equal to the input plus 28.
Parameters | |
---|---|
x | byte : the value to convert to an unsigned long |
Returns | |
---|---|
long | the argument converted to long by an unsigned conversion |
valueOf
public static Byte valueOf (String s)
Returns a Byte
object holding the value given by the specified String
. The argument is interpreted as representing a signed decimal byte
, exactly as if the argument were given to the parseByte(java.lang.String)
method. The result is a Byte
object that represents the byte
value specified by the string.
In other words, this method returns a Byte
object equal to the value of:
new Byte(Byte.parseByte(s))
Parameters | |
---|---|
s | String : the string to be parsed |
Returns | |
---|---|
Byte | a Byte object holding the value represented by the string argument |
Throws | |
---|---|
NumberFormatException | If the String does not contain a parsable byte . |
valueOf
public static Byte valueOf (String s, int radix)
Returns a Byte
object holding the value extracted from the specified String
when parsed with the radix given by the second argument. The first argument is interpreted as representing a signed byte
in the radix specified by the second argument, exactly as if the argument were given to the parseByte(java.lang.String, int)
method. The result is a Byte
object that represents the byte
value specified by the string.
In other words, this method returns a Byte
object equal to the value of:
new Byte(Byte.parseByte(s, radix))
Parameters | |
---|---|
s | String : the string to be parsed |
radix | int : the radix to be used in interpreting s |
Returns | |
---|---|
Byte | a Byte object holding the value represented by the string argument in the specified radix. |
Throws | |
---|---|
NumberFormatException | If the String does not contain a parsable byte . |
valueOf
public static Byte valueOf (byte b)
Returns a Byte
instance representing the specified byte
value. If a new Byte
instance is not required, this method should generally be used in preference to the constructor Byte(byte)
, as this method is likely to yield significantly better space and time performance since all byte values are cached.
Parameters | |
---|---|
b | byte : a byte value. |
Returns | |
---|---|
Byte | a Byte instance representing b . |
